I had no real plans for the morning, aside from ensuring that all was well with the restaurant. Maybe I could convince Anton to stay in bed with me for the rest of the day, celebrating our win over the council. But all plans were gone in a puff of smoke when I turned around from pulling the curtain open. A man sat at the dining table, I didn't even know he was in the room. Who he was, I had no clue but by the way he and Anton looked at each other, I could see that they knew each other.
His eyes washed over me, an odd coloring of purple that was incredibly beautiful. Then again, everything about the man was beautiful. It was like he had been carved by angels with strong and angular lines of cheeks and jaw. He was in a suit but I figured there would be an amazing body beneath.
"Good morning Anton."
"Michael."
The man, Michael stood from the chair with an air of supremacy. His hands clasped behind his back as he wandered to the window that I was standing at. I began to shrink away, sliding along the wall until I hit the end of the bed.
"And Sarah, what an honor to finally meet you."
His hand went out and even though I feared the unknown man, I couldn't help but reach out to him. Warmth spread through me, bubbling happiness within as he took my hand and kissed it chastely.
"Anton has been a bad boy Sarah, did you know that?"
Michael would not let go of my hand, clutching it firmly but not in a brutal way. My eyes darted to Anton, I could see the fear in his eyes.
"I played by the rules, Michael."
"Oh, I know that Anton but you did it to suit yourself and your own selfish gain."
"As if I would do it any differently. Who am I, Michael?"

Michael chuckled, still holding my hand. I tried to tug it back but he refused to let me free.
"The poor man is delusional Sarah, he doesn't know who he is. Tell me, Sarah, why didn't you follow the dove? Do you not like being a good girl?"
My eyes widened at him, with a yank of my hand he drew me closer.
"Did he steal your tongue Sarah, is that why you haven't responded to me?"
"I uh, I followed what I felt was right."
"So she can speak, how wonderful. And look at the pretty trinket he gave you, ahh, finally a queen for the abyss. How long have we waited for you darling, too long, am I right Anton?"
He seemed more sinister than Anton, though I knew I hadn't seen the darkest Anton had to offer. I knew that the show yesterday was just a glimpse of his true evil.
"State your business Michael, why are you here?"
"Come now Anton, you know why I am here."
"They did not need to send you, an angel would have been sufficient."
I stared at the man that refused to let go of me, watching as his head turned to me. The purple of his eyes shone brightly as a picture perfect smile beckoned me to him.
"A mere angel to deal with the devil, are you mad? Oh, I forget, you are mad. Taking over the earth, what were you thinking?"
"Having a bit of fun Michael and there is nothing to say that I could not inherit this earth if I so choose."
Michael pulled me in front of him, both of his hands heavy on my shoulders.
"Really Anton? Do you dare wage war against us?"
Anton looked like he was going to burst in a fit of anger as Michael pulled my hair off my shoulder and ran his fingers over my neck.
"So beautiful, it is not surprising that the devil has fallen for you. But would he risk it all to take something that is not his? Would he risk losing his beloved Sarah, just to possess the earth?"

"Of course I wouldn't." Anton snapped. "If you bothered to ask Michael, I would have willingly handed it back. All that I wanted was to break the council..."
"To suit your own needs. Yes, we know. Lucky for you, you had proof of their misbehavior and made the right decisions with their lives and damnation. Borderline, of course."
The smooth words grated against me, I could feel that for all he was good and pure he also had a darkness about him that was not to be messed with.
"I am all about my own needs, we are going around in circles. You want earth back then take it."
"Oh I intend to but there is still the matter of the deed itself. It is rather disconcerting how you managed to take over with such little effort. We fortified and rallied for thousands of years with the expectation that you would march upon us with the damned and the demons yet all you did was stroll into a deities meeting and threw the grand councilor into the pit. Rather ingenious really."
"It's not my fault you placed too much power in her hands."
Michael's hands gripped my shoulders firmly.
"Indeed." he whispered dangerously.
Anton took a tentative step forward, Michael pulled me back a step.
"Tut, tut behave yourself and all will be well. Sign away Anton."
A woman appeared, a long flowing gold robe draped around her feet. She opened a scroll and held it out to Anton. He snatched it away angrily, reading over the document.
"Punishment?" he snapped and passed it back. "I did nothing wrong. As the devil I have the right to take over the earth should I desire."
"Yes, and we have the right to punish should you fail."
"But I did not fail Michael, I was successful. If you want the earth back then I would suggest that you offer a document that does not punish me for doing something that I am entitled to do."
Michaels grip on my shoulders tightened, I winced with the pain of it.
"Do you wish to play this game, Anton? You do see what is at stake, don't you?"
"Since when did you fight dirty? I am prepared to hand it back, can you not accept it without punishment?"
The woman looked in our direction, nodding once and offering another Anton another scroll. Anton took it and read it over, shaking his head with a slight roll of his eyes.
"Do you ever do anything in a simple manner, Michael?"
I watched as his finger moved over the parchment, gold lines and marks showing through the document.
"You cannot alter the document, Anton."
"I can when you try and sneak nasty clauses in," Anton muttered without raising his eyes. "Now, take your precious document and earth and do not come back."
Michael pushed me forward, moving to Anton and taking the document from him. He huffed as he read it.
"Typical." He muttered and passed it to the woman.
I stood between the two men, looking up at Anton with a lot of fear.
"You will not win Anton, no matter how many clauses you put into it, you cannot outwit me."
"Take your earth Michael, be happy that it isn't mine anymore and go away."
The woman disappeared into the air, taking the document with her.
"You won it back without a fight, no war, no death. Accept it and walk away."
"Accept that the king of lies would willingly part with the grandest of prizes? I don't think so. This is not over Anton."
The firm grip on my shoulders left, I turned and saw nothing behind me except my apartment. I jumped when Anton engulfed me into his arms, whispering his apologies for everything.
